从FastDFSv1.21升级到FastDFS_v1.27的可行性
hi,
fish大侠,我们应用FastDFS有半年了,运行稳定,扩容很方便,原来用FastDFSv1.21,这个版本证明还是比较稳定的,目前来看想用到一些新功能,例如php client、web server方式读取文件,客户端api嵌入更方便些,所以想升级到新版,请问需要做些什么调整?
1,原来保存的文件是否格式一样,原来没使用meta-data功能,不需要保存属性信息;
2,原来FastDFS写的storage_stat.dat、binlog.000 binlog.index以及tracker的.data_init_flag storage_servers.dat storage_sync_timestamp.dat文件格式是否未变?
3,其他方面,例如客户端原来用c的api,是否可直接升级到c的v1.27.
多谢!
如果你对这篇内容有疑问,欢迎到本站社区发帖提问 参与讨论,获取更多帮助,或者扫码二维码加入 Web 技术交流群。
绑定邮箱获取回复消息
由于您还没有绑定你的真实邮箱,如果其他用户或者作者回复了您的评论,将不能在第一时间通知您!
发布评论
评论(1)
回复 1# happy_fastdfs
服务器端可以保证从V1.21平滑升级到V1.27。需要同时升级tracker server和storage server。
c客户端相应进行升级即可。
如果是java客户端,升级到最新的java client API即可。
>>1,原来保存的文件是否格式一样,原来没使用meta-data功能,不需要保存属性信息;
>>2,原来FastDFS写的storage_stat.dat、binlog.000 binlog.index以及tracker的.data_init_flag storage_servers.dat storage_sync_timestamp.dat文件格式是否未变?
>>3,其他方面,例如客户端原来用c的api,是否可直接升级到c的v1.27.
LZ提到的以上三点,都不会存在什么问题。
只要同时升级服务器端和客户端,完全可以平滑升级。